Output 74d21f6e05ba099de507106a84fb54e5a72945d36133e4d4d45add1f1bc046d2:0

value
310929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33a692772a344b1e8eea7682c2fd810fa1b9cd5b OP_EQUAL
address
36Q7vxjFnLq8a3t75uDh437RgqPUxHszja
transaction
74d21f6e05ba099de507106a84fb54e5a72945d36133e4d4d45add1f1bc046d2
spent
true